UML senior leader Madhav Nepal calls meeting of his group



KATHMANDU: CPN-UML senior leader Madhav Kumar Nepal has called a meeting of central members close to him to discuss the group’s future moves.

The Nepal faction, which returned to the UML party deciding to “fight against the KP Oli tendency”, has called a meeting of its central members at a hotel in New Baneshwor Wednesday.

According to a leader, they will discuss their moves while presenting themselves in the meeting called by Prime Minister Oli.

PM Oli, meanwhile, has yet to meet leaders including Madhav Nepal, Jhala Nath Khanal, among others.
